Dolberg: “Not my best match for Nice, but…”
“This wasn’t my best match for Nice, I didn’t play very well but I scored two goals and I am happy about that. I am happy after this match. It’s always a great feeling to win, and to do so in a derby, it’s even better”, delighted Kasper Dolberg after his side’s victory in Le Derby (2-1). “It’s good for our league position, we are getting closer to the positions that we want to be in, it’s a step in the right direction and it can be a turning point for our season.”

The Danish international also spoke on his two goals, which take his tally to 11 goals in Ligue 1: “It’s difficult to choose between the two. The second was obviously particularly special because it secured the win. The first came from a good ball from Adam and I knew that I didn’t need to get much onto it. It was enough. It was the same thing for the second.”
